What does Fiorenza mean?

[ 4 syll. fio-ren-za, fi-ore-nza ] The baby girl name Fiorenza is pronounced FiyaoREHNZAH †. Fiorenza's language of origin is Latin and it is predominantly used in Italian.

Fiorenza is a form of the English, German, Italian, Polish, and Russian Flora.

Fiorenza is also an Italian form of the English and French Florence.

Fiorenza is an uncommon baby girl name. It is not in the top 1000 names. In 2018, out of the family of girl names directly related to Fiorenza, Florence was the most widely used.
